Understanding Red Light Therapy: Mechanisms of Action
Red light therapy (RLT) is a burgeoning treatment that utilizes specific wavelengths of red and near-infrared light to stimulate cellular functionality. The science behind RLT is rooted in the absorption of these light particles by cellular components, particularly mitochondria, the powerhouses of cells.
This absorption can lead to a cascade of beneficial effects within the body. Some studies suggest that RLT may enhance collagen production, improve inflammation, and stimulate tissue repair.
It's important to note that while research on RLT is developing, more in-depth studies are needed to fully explain its mechanisms of action and potential therapeutic applications.
